## Description

The objective of this project is to provide evidence and analysis that will enable us to influence the development of Local Nature Recovery Strategies \(LNRS\), to maximise their ability to contribute to achieving the UK Government's legally-binding targets of halting the decline in species abundance by 2030 and increasing species abundance by 2042 in particular and, more broadly, the goal of achieving 'thriving plants and wildlife' by January 2043\. The project is structured into two inter-dependent workstreams: A\. Evidence gathering and LNRS assessment B\. Stakeholder engagement The detailed scope and requirements for the work, and instructions for how to submit a tender, are provided in the Invitation to Tender\.
